Afghanistan
Accused Men, Women Publically Whipped in Zabul
Forward to the past.
[ToloNews] Information and Culture department head Rahmatullah Hamad said that in Zabul two women and one man were publically whipped for committing adultery and another two men were whipped for robbery.

Earlier, the leader of the Islamic Emirate, Mawlawi Hibatullah Akhundzada, said that all previous laws will be considered null, and Sharia law will be implemented in the country.

Dozens of locals gathered to watch the public punishment.

Libyan Protesters Threaten to Shut down Southern Oil Fields
[LIBYAREVIEW] On Saturday, Libyan protesters threatened to shut down the southern oil and gas fields next week. This will occur if the government fails to meet their necessary needs, especially from fuel and gas.

In a statement, Bashir al-Sheikh, the coordinator of the Fezzan movement, said that the residents of southern Libya are lacking basic rights.

He added that the southern region suffers from endemic instability wracked by communal conflict, a shortage of basic services, rampant smuggling, and fragmented or collapsed institutions.

Al-Sheikh stressed that the residents of southern Libya demand the construction of oil refineries in the south, re-operation of Fezzan airports to resume international flights, appointing their sons in oil and investment companies, and diplomatic missions.

He explained that the protesters also demand the government to set up new road projects, and ensure the holding of parliamentary and presidential elections before next June.

Libyan protesters blocked the road between Sebha and Ubari, in southern Libya. They announced that they would prevent trucks from passing through and reaching El Sharara oil field, the country’s largest field.

On Thursday, the Libyan Prime Minister-designate, Fathi Bashagha, allocated 50 million Libyan Dinars in urgent aid to help resolve problems facing the residents of southern municipalities.

According to Prime Minister’s Decision No. 20 of 2022, the amount would be deducted from the miscellaneous expense category of the 2022 general budget.

Notably, a truck carrying diesel fuel in southern Libya caught fire, killing at least nine people and injuring 76. The truck was involved in a traffic accident and overturned.

Pictures posted on social media pages by residents showed a burnt-out truck and several other vehicles on both sides of the road, in the Azwaiya area of Bent Bayya municipality.

A security source said that "after the truck overturned, but before it caught on fire, some people from other cars had approached it to try and take fuel from the truck’s tank."

"(Those) citizens approached it to refuel without realizing the magnitude of the danger. Unfortunately, the fire broke out in the truck and resulted in the casualties."

Libya has Africa’s largest proven oil reserves, but chronic corruption and smuggling to neighboring countries mean that the pumps often run dry.

Southern Libya is particularly affected by poor services and a lack of investment, more than a decade since the overthrow and killing of Muammar Qadaffy

UAE occupation launches campaign of abductions in occupied Socotra
[HODHODYEMENNEWS.NET] The UAE-funded militia launched a campaign of kidnappings and forced displacement against the people of the Yemen
...an area of the Arabian Peninsula sometimes mistaken for a country. It is populated by more antagonistic tribes and factions than you can keep track of...
i island of Socotra archipelago.

Local sources reported that the UAE militia, during the past hours, launched a massive campaign of kidnappings of a number of opponents of its presence in the city of Hadibo, including local leaders, and transferred them to its secret prisons on the island.

The campaign of kidnappings targeted a number of loyalists of the former Islahi governor in Socotra, Ramzi Mahrous, as a result of their criticism of the UAE’s decision to appoint Raafat al-Thaqali, the leader of the UAE-backed Southern Transitional Council (STC) militia in Socotra, as governor of the island, early this month.

Other sources reported that the UAE forces completed the process of displacing the people of Abdul Kuri Island after taking control of 6 oil sectors on the island, and the near opening of the military airport in partnership with the Zionist navy.

The UAE displaced a number of Abd al-Kuri’s people at the end of last June, after it transferred military vehicles and construction equipment last May to the island to establish an airport in cooperation with the navy of the Zionist enemy.

Two children wounded in Hodeidah landmine explosion
[HODHODYEMENNEWS.NET] At least two children were seriously injured on Saturday as a result of the earth-shattering kaboom of a landmine left behind by the US-Saudi-Emirati aggression in al-Tuhaita district, Hodeidah province.

According to the Executive Mine Action Center, the earth-shattering kaboom caused serious injuries to the 2 children .

The rising number of victims due to mines and remnants left over by the aggression forces during the humanitarian truce
